Starting up after a few years
 
ok, i'm about to buy a 79 rx7 that hasn't been started in a few years. what should i do to it before its first fire up? i know i need to change all fluids and filters. a mechanic suggested oil down the carb to help lube the apex seals for start up.

REVHED 03-27-02 11:45 PM


Originally posted by piston pounder
Nah, you dont need to ATF it, just pour a little bit a oil down the carb to lube the seals and you will be fine. Only do the ATF trick if its locked up. OH, bye the way it WILL smoke pretty bad at first but dont worry it will go away after about 15 minutes.
ATF isn't just for when you have a locked engine. It can also restore lost compression resulting from stuck seals which is very likely if the engine's been sitting for that long.

how do you do the atf treatment effectively?

crazy dog 03-28-02 10:05 AM

Pull the plugs, put some in the holes and hand turn the motor over. ler her sit over the weekend, put thte old plugs back in and fire her up. Stand back from all the smoke and once that clears put in fresh plugs, and filters, oil, air and fuel and you should be good.

peejay 03-28-02 10:42 AM

ATF is for carbon buildup, ATF is for locked engines, ATF is for engines that have been sitting a long time.

You should be able to hand-turn the engine with a socket on the alternator pulley nut (really! i turn mine by hand all the time) If the engine won't turn this way then you definitely need to ATF the sucker.
